Archery District recently opened at Eglinton & Birchmount and definitely brings a new activity to Toronto. They specialize in "archery tag" which is basically an archery-dodgeball crossover. We visited them around 5 days after they opened and therefore, we realize many things may change since this review.
We booked under a group of 8 people and we were all extremely excited but when we left we realized we were only....satisfied. It was fun but nothing awed us nor were the games exciting enough for us to come back again.
Secondly, the game plays were basic. It would have been nice to see different variety of games BUT then again, since they just opened, we hope to see some creativity come from the owners when designing new game modes in the following months.
Lastly, it is a bit pricey for the quality you receive. It is $28 for 5 minutes of practice and 55 minutes of game play. Our scheduled time went by really quick right when I was just getting warmed up. The price justifies a one time trip to the facility. Not to mention, the facility is extremely far (we reside in Richmond Hill) for us so it is a hassle for us to get there.
In saying all of that - it was lots of fun but I wouldn't return for a second time unless one of my friends was hosting a birthday party here or the price point changes. Too far and too pricey for what you get.
